Why Replace Your Windows and Doors?
Before diving into materials and designs, it assists to understand the core benefits of replacement. Lots of homeowners wait until a window shatters or a door refuses to latch before taking action. However, proactive replacement provides several unique advantages.
1. Superior Energy Efficiency
Older single-pane windows-- and even aging double glazed windows repairs-pane windows with failed seals-- enable thermal transfer. This indicates heat escapes throughout the winter season and gets in throughout the summer, requiring HVAC systems to work overtime. Modern replacement windows feature Low-E glass coverings, argon gas fills, and thermally broken frames that dramatically decrease energy usage.

Indications It's Time for an Upgrade
How do you understand when your windows and doors have reached completion of their life-span? Look for these indicators:
- Drafts and Cold Spots: If you feel a breeze near closed repairing upvc windows or doors, the weatherstripping or seals have failed.
- Condensation Between Panes: Foggy glass shows that the airtight seal on an insulated glass unit has actually broken.
- Trouble Operating: Windows that stick, jam, or will not remain open, and doors that drag out the floor or refuse to lock properly.
- Noticeable Damage: Rotting wood frames, cracked glass, peeling paint, or distorted vinyl.
- Outside Noise: If you hear traffic and area sounds as if the window were large open, the acoustic insulation has broken down.

3. What is a "Low-E" glass finish?
Low-Emissivity (Low-E) glass features a microscopic, transparent metal finishing that reflects infrared and ultraviolet light. It keeps heat inside your home throughout winter season and reflects the sun's heat away throughout summer season, safeguarding your furnishings from fading while enhancing energy efficiency.
